Do you have any idea how I can do this? email list? Hi Gabriel, I think we are not talking about the same thing? As far as I understand, the storage format of the persistence files ofpushgateway has changed from version 0.10.0 on. I a user wants to update from version 0.9.1 to the new version 1.3.0, he is not able to use the existing persistence files of version 0.9.1 anymore. If he wants to migrate them, he has to do an intermediate step via version 0.10.0. At least this is, what we can read in the release notes of versions 0.10.0 and 1.0.0. If you want to help FreeBSD users of pushgateway to migrate their persistence files, you should update the port to version 0.10.0 first and let users convert their files. After some time (under the assumption that most have migrated), the next step to >= 1.3.0 can start ... Just a possible scenario. A commit references this bug: Author: rhurlin Date: Tue Nov 10 20:04:42 UTC 2020 New revision: 554855 URL: https://svnweb.freebsd.org/changeset/ports/554855 Log: net-mgmt/pushgateway: Update to 0.10.0 This release changes the storage format. v0.10 can read the storage format of v0.5?v0.9. It will then persist the new format so that a downgrade won't be possible anymore[1]. [1] https://github.com/prometheus/pushgateway/releases/tag/v0.10.0 For this port 0.10.0, it is intended to replace it with a version >= 1.3.x from about four weeks on. So there will be four weeks for the migration.
